5.3 Using the DIRECT IN input
The DIRECT IN connector can be found on the left side of the front panel. For instance, it is often necessary
to replay a song for the musicians in the studio via a cassette recorder. This can be done easily and rapidly
using the DIRECT IN connector. When using this input, the signal applied to the rear panel MAIN INPUT
connector is bypassed automatically.

5.4 Using the mono function
The MONO switch allows for mono operation, i.e., linked operation of the left and right channels, without
having to use a Y-adapter or special cables.
In certain monitor applications, especially for live stage operation, a stereo programme may have a confusing
effect, so the conversion into a mono signal leads to better transmission quality. In particular, this negative
effect becomes obvious when the channel separation between the two channels is considerable, i.e., when
they contain different information with differing volume levels.
5.5 Using the mute function
The mute function of the individual input sources is a special feature of the BEHRINGER POWERPLAY PRO.
Depending on the position of the MONO switch, it offers two highly useful routing options:
5.5.1 The mute function in mono mode
When the MONO switch is pressed, the unit operates in mono mode. In this case, the two input signals are
combined and the resulting mono signal is fed into the left and right headphone outputs.
By pressing one of the two MUTE switches, the corresponding input source (left or right input) is muted and the
input signal which is not muted appears on BOTH headphone outputs (left and right). This routing option allows
for the selection of two different programmes which are fed into the left and right input by muting the unwanted
input source.
5.5.2 The mute function in stereo mode
The mute function is also very useful if playback is to be combined with simultaneous recording of a vocal
track. Up to now, vocalists have been forced to move one headphone pad away from the ear while recording, in
order to hear their own voice clearly.
Now, the BEHRINGER POWERPLAY PRO can mute the unused headphone channel in stereo mode. So
moving the unused headphone pad away from the ear - uncomfortable but common practice - will be a thing of
the past.
